WebThe heart of the NMR magnet system (1) is a superconducting magnet located inside the helium vessel, which is filled with liquid he lium. The helium vessel is surrounded by a nitrogen vessel filled with liquid nitrogen. The outer casing, the room temperature (RT) vessel contains the helium and the nitrogen vessels. WebUses. Helium is used as a cooling medium for the Large Hadron Collider (LHC), and the superconducting magnets in MRI scanners and NMR spectrometers. It is also used to keep satellite instruments cool and was used to cool the liquid oxygen and hydrogen that powered the Apollo space vehicles. WebComplete helium gas recovery for NMR In NMR spectroscopy, super conducting magnets are used to create very high magnetic fields and thus high resonance frequencies in the range 300 - 900 MHz. Liquid helium is necessary to cool the supra conducting magnets. NMR spectrometers feature very special boil-off dispersion characteristics.
